COL FB: Ball State 45, Western Michigan 22

Published: Nov. 25, 2008 at 11:14 PM

MUNCIE, Ind., Nov. 25 (UPI) -- MiQuale Lewis rushed for 120 yards and three touchdowns Tuesday to lead unbeaten No, 15 Ball State to a 45-22 win over Western Michigan.

Nate Davis rushed for a touchdown and 64 yards and passed for 273 yards with another TD on 17-of-25 attempts for the Cardinals (12-0, 8-0 MAC), who advanced to their first MAC title game against Buffalo.

Louis Johnson caught four passes for 91 yards and a touchdown, and Trey Lewis returned an interception for a TD for Ball State, which improved to 12-0 for the first time in school history.

Tim Hiller threw for 145 yards and a touchdown but was intercepted twice for the Broncos (9-3, 6-2).
